Reiki is...
Reiki is a natural, non-invasive form of therapeutic healing touch that has roots that reach far back into the ancient origins of natural healing. Reiki as a complementary healing therapy can be used in combination with traditional western medicine, counseling, psychological treatments, holistic and homeopathic systems.
The Reiki practitioner makes no diagnoses. If you are suffering from a chronic or serious disease or illness, you should always seek the advise of a medical professional (i.e.: doctor) in addition to any Reiki you receive.
